Understanding the Core Principles of Performance Enhancement

At its heart, performance enhancement is about identifying constraints and bottlenecks that hinder progress. This requires a critical assessment of existing processes, identifying areas where resources are wasted, and opportunities for improvement are missed. A fundamental principle is the Pareto principle, often referred to as the 80/20 rule, which suggests that roughly 80% of effects come from 20% of causes. Understanding this concept allows individuals and organizations to focus their energy on the few critical factors that will yield the most significant results. Furthermore, the concept of feedback loops is vital. Regular monitoring and evaluation allow for adjustments to be made in real-time, ensuring that efforts remain aligned with desired outcomes. This iterative process is often where the true power of performance enhancements is unleashed, allowing for continuous and sustainable growth.

The Role of Data Analysis in Identifying Improvement Areas

Data is the cornerstone of effective performance enhancement. Without accurate data, it's difficult to establish baselines, track progress, and measure the impact of interventions. Modern analytical tools provide unprecedented access to insights that were previously unavailable. By examining key performance indicators (KPIs), organizations can identify trends, patterns, and anomalies that reveal areas for improvement. For instance, a sales team might analyze conversion rates at each stage of the sales funnel to identify bottlenecks. Similarly, a manufacturing plant might use sensor data to monitor machine performance and optimize production efficiency. The goal is to transform raw data into actionable intelligence that informs decision-making and drives continuous improvement.

Key Performance Indicator Description Importance
Customer Acquisition Cost (CAC) The cost of acquiring a new customer. High – Impacts profitability
Customer Lifetime Value (CLTV) The predicted revenue a customer will generate over their relationship with a business. High – Determines long-term viability
Employee Turnover Rate The percentage of employees who leave an organization in a given period. Medium – Affects productivity and morale
Net Promoter Score (NPS) A measure of customer loyalty and willingness to recommend a product or service. Medium – Indicates customer satisfaction

The Role of Artificial Intelligence and Machine Learning

AI and ML are transforming the landscape of performance enhancement. These technologies can be used to personalize experiences, optimize processes, and predict future outcomes. For example, AI-powered chatbots can provide instant customer support, freeing up human agents to handle more complex issues. ML algorithms can analyze customer data to identify patterns and predict which customers are most likely to churn. Predictive maintenance algorithms can analyze sensor data to predict when equipment is likely to fail, enabling proactive maintenance and reducing downtime. The key to effectively leveraging AI and ML is to have access to high-quality data and the right expertise.
